“Donald Trump Froze like a Deer in the Headlights when the Coronavirus Came”

The latest ad from the Biden campaign paints a damning picture of Donald Trump as a person who “froze like a Deer in the Headlights” when faced with the Coronavirus Public Health Emergency.

The one approximately one-minute ad blasts Mr. Trump for ignoring the threats, alarms, and warning signs of the virus for months, saying he was:

  • “Unprepared.
  • Indecisive.
  • Frozen.
  • Paralyzed by his fear of offending the Chinese Government and losing his precious trade deal.
  • Panicked at what a stock market crash would mean to his reelection.”

The ad concludes stating:

“He (Trump)  failed to act and the virus got out of control and shut down the nation, crushed the economy with nearly 100.000 dead, 38 million unemployment claims and rising.”

“Donald Trump wasn’t a President. He was a deer in headlights, too scared to act, too panicked to tell the truth, and too weak to lead.”

“A President who can’t handle a crisis is no President at all.”
